Handover: Fennelcloud serverless handlers. Cold starts on the checkout path were hitting 2.1s; I trimmed the dependency tree and moved client initialization outside the handler body, bringing p95 to roughly 600ms. The provisioned-concurrency experiment is still running on staging — don't merge the scaling config until it finishes Friday. Review focus: the lazy-import wrapper in `warmup.ts` and the retry logic around connection reuse. Remaining questions should go to the engineer taking over, named below.

approver of fajep-kahag = Jorir Silmir Aldok Fraath

Subject: DR Drill — QueueWarden Autoscaler Failover

Hi Priya,

Ahead of Thursday's disaster-recovery drill, please confirm the QueueWarden queue-depth autoscaler is pinned to the standby control plane in the Velmont region. We will simulate a full metrics-pipeline outage, so scaling decisions must fall back to the cached depth snapshots. Verify the fallback threshold is set to 400 messages before we begin. The vault unlock for the standby cluster requires the passphrase below.

— Dario

vault phrase of fahip-bagag = drudor-ulays-zoreth-fenir-rusiel-jorir-ulair-joreth-ulavan-ralael

Please cascade the following to your branch managers with care. Effective next quarter, we will stop accepting new orders for the Parlane appliance series. Existing stock may be sold through, but no replenishment will be issued after the cut-off. Warranty service continues for the full contractual period; spares will route through the Hartveil depot. Branch managers should prepare customer scripts using the attached guidance and avoid speculation about successor products. The confidential summary of the related business plans appears below.

internal memo for kadug-tawep: The northern region missed its Wenvan quota by 27.3 percent last quarter. Soroxox Holdings plans to lower the Aldix list price by 8.2 percent in November. The steering committee signed off on a budget of $264.1 million for Project Briix. The renewal with Quenethax Freight closes at $65.6 million a year, 21.0 percent below the last contract.